Oleander scale

(Aspidiotus nerii)

galery

Description

Aspidiotus nerii is a species of armored scale insect with the common names Oleander scale and ivy scale. The species are pests of citrus, sago palm, oleander, English ivy, and palm, among others. Three to four generations are born inside each year. Aspidiotus is a genus of armoured scale insects. It includes several agricultural and horticultural pests. A. destructor was originally blamed for a massive die-off of coconut trees in the Philippines which began about 2009. It has been involved previously in die-offs in Indonesia. In July 2014, following a detailed morphological review, scientists announced that instead A. rigidus, was to blame. A. rigidus has few natural predators in the Philippines which leads to the surging infestation.
